URINE INFECTION - #19815

pandu kavitha

From early morning 4 clock I have UTI problem pain while peeing urine and burning sensation frequent urination drinked lots of water. Tooked buttermilk and I got relive and again pain started drinked lots of water.

Age: 30
Chronic illnesses: Uti

Pain and burning sensation when urinating can be really uncomfortable, I’m sorry you’re going through this. With a UTI, your best bet is often a few key Ayurvedic recommendations that can help calm things down.

First, up your intake of barley water. It works like magic, acting as a diuretic and helps flush toxins. Just soak a tablespoon of barley seeds in water overnight, boil it the next morning and drink throughout the day. You did well with buttermilk too, add a pinch of cumin powder for an added benefit since it balances Pitta dosha, which is often agitated with UTIs.

Coconut water might be another great friend for you right now, it naturally cools your body and soothes inflammation. Also, I’d suggest you include coriander seeds in your daily diet. A teaspoon of powdered coriander seeds can be soaked in warm water overnight — consume it first thing in the morning.

Focus on foods that have a cooling effect on the body like cucumber and watermelon. Avoid spicy and oily foods for now as they can aggravate the symptoms.

Keep drinking plenty of water, though not all at once, just spaced out over the day. And remember to empty your bladder fully when you using the bathroom. It’s important.

If your symptoms persist or worsen, please please do seek immediate medical attention. Some cases might require antibiotics or other medical treatments to prevent further complications. Ayurveda works wonders but don’t overlook allopathic treatments when necessary.

Oh, and make sure you get enough rest, stress can worsen any condition. Hoping you feel much better very soon. 🤞
